Met inspection standards. 8 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.
Time/temperature control for safety food, other than whole meat roast, hot held at less than 135 degrees Fahrenheit. Observed at kitchen steam bin grilled chicken breast (104F - Hot Holding). As per operator less than 2 hours.
Vacuum breaker missing at hose bibb or on fitting/splitter added to hose bibb. Observed at mop sink splitter.
Handwash sink not accessible for employee use at all times. Observed for hand sink next to dish machine used to store soiled blender.
No paper towels or mechanical hand drying device provided at handwash sink. Observed at lobby bathroom.

Floor soiled/has accumulation of debris. Observed at rear kitchen prep area.
Reach-in cooler interior/shelves have accumulation of soil residues. Observed throughout at reach in coolers and freezers.
Single-service articles stored next to handwash/food preparation sink exposed to splash. Observed at front counter, coffee filters stored next to hand wash sink. Operator removed.
Wet mop not stored in a manner to allow the mop to dry. Observed at mop sink in bucket and mop sink.
